Humor has not monopolized Freud's life. Now 49, he is or has been a gentleman jockey, a race-car driver, an apprentice chef at the Dorchester Hotel, a cabaret owner, a trustee of London's Playboy Club and the author of a singularly uncharming children's book about a boy named Grimble whose parents forget things like birthdays and breakfasts. As a journalist, he has written for the lofty Financial Times and the lusty News of the World, as well as others in between...

Scientific Job. The absence of verifiable navigational calculations also discredited Cook's story. Yet in 1911, Peary's records struggled past a congressional subcommittee review. Despite serious reservations, none of the Congressmen were eager to question Peary's words as a gentleman and Navy officer. Such was the atmosphere in the days when exploration was a patriotic sport and not a scientific...
